Valencia coach Ernesto Valverde is a big fan of Diego Simeone's Atletico Madrid.
Valverde came up against Simeone as a player in the 1990s when the former played for Athletic Bilbao and the latter for Sevilla and then Atletico Madrid.
He said: "He [Simeone] was a tough player, he brought a lot of character to his teams.
"That's the impression I have of him as a player and when I watch Atletico now it's like a version of what he was like as a player. They have an enviable spirit about them and the whole team is committed to the cause. Simeone has given the team a lot of character.
"They might not be a team that retains possession but they are a solid team who make sacrifices for each other and are good at taking the ball from their opponents, things that characterised Simeone as a player."
